Flat organisational structure In this organisational s tructure, there is less hierarchical level. Thus, the manager possess wide span of control. The manager builds good social relationship and establishes matey environment which can confer power to the staffs. Source (Fontaine, 2007). Flat organisational structure assists in higher level of interaction between staffs and managers. Thus, the process of communication is usually faster, reliable and much efficient compared to tall organisation structure. The leaders tend to be more democratic in nature and thus it leads to superior level of innovation. This type of organisational structure is more elastic and compliant compared to taller structure. The decision is not based on the status of the manager. It is based on need of the people. The employees possess more power to arrive at a decision instantly.
